In addition to Tribes, Grindr users could now filter by Looking For. Grindr Tribes include: Bear, Clean-Cut, Daddy, Discreet, Geek, Jock, Leather, Otter, Poz, Rugged, Trans, and Twink. On September 30, 2013, Grindr introduced Grindr Tribes, allowing users to identify themselves with a niche group and filter their searches to better find their type. Critics argued it stripped the app of its anonymity. Grindr says this was done to reduce spam and improve portability. In August 2013, Grindr released an updated version of the app requiring users to verify their accounts by providing a valid email address. Grindr quashed the rumors the next day and blamed the outage on technical issues not related to server demand. The report caused rumors to circulate regarding the athletes' potentially scandalous sexual behavior. On July 22, 2012, after Grindr experienced a technical outage, British tabloid The People (now The Sunday People) reported that Grindr's crash was due to the volume of usage upon the arrival of Olympic athletes in London for the 2012 Summer Olympics looking for hook-ups. On June 18, 2012, Grindr announced that it had officially hit 4 million registered users in 192 countries across the globe. Fewer than 15% of entries submitted to the Webby Award committee that year received the Official Honoree distinction, which recognizes the best in Internet content, services, and commerce. In May 2012, the 2012 Webby Awards named Grindr an Official Honoree in its "Social (Handheld Devices)" category. In April 2012, Grindr won the Readers' Choice Award for Best Dating App, after 74 percent of readers chose Grindr over Zoosk, SKOUT, Tagged, Tingle, and Are You Interested. In January 2012, Grindr won TechCrunch's Crunchies Award for Best Location Application and two iDate Awards for Best Mobile Dating App and Best New Technology.

Grindr subsequently commenced legal action and made software changes that blocked the site responsible. In January 2012, a vulnerability in the app's security software enabled hackers to change the profile picture of a small number of primarily Australian Grindr users to explicit images. In May 2011, Vanity Fair dubbed Grindr the "World's Biggest, Scariest Gay Bar". Along with a free version, users could pay $4.97 for a premium version called Grindr XTRA that featured no banner ads, more profiles to choose from, more "favorites," and push notifications of messages received while the app is running in the background.

On March 7, 2011, Grindr launched the app for Android devices. In January 2011, Grindr won the iDate Award for Best Mobile Dating App. įor its first anniversary on March 25, 2010, Grindr released the app for BlackBerry devices. By August 2009, there were 200,000 total users in Grindr's network. Cautious but generally positive reviews of the app circulated through the gay blogosphere on sites such as Queerty and Joe My God.

The free version displayed 100 profiles of nearby men, while a premium version ($2.99 plus a monthly fee) contained no advertising and broadened the dating pool to 200 guys. Grindr was launched as an iOS mobile app on March 25, 2009, by tech entrepreneur Joel Simkhai in Los Angeles, California. Users will also be able write their own preferred pronouns, part of a series of changes that are reflected on Grindr's new FAQ about gender identity. The app will add a new identity section that lets users fill out their gender identity on their own, or pick from a list that includes "trans man," "woman," "cis man," "non-binary," "non-conforming" and "queer." Grindr, a dating app primarily used by gay and bisexual men, wants to be more inclusive of transgender and nonbinary users.
